This Sunday is a great day for the Irish! Though many Americans often use Saint Paddy’s Day as an excuse to drink green beer, look for rainbows, and dress like a leprechaun, the holiday actually has many special meanings and customs. For instance, in Ireland, St. Patrick’s Day is considered the luckiest day of the year to get married!

If you decide to tie the knot on (or around) March 17th, you may want to incorporate a few Irish good luck charms, and bring in the good fortune. You can set up horseshoes to play during the cocktail hour, incorporate Irish lace into your veil, dress the tables with accents of gold, or hire a bagpiper to play the processional music. We’ll call it “Shamrock Chic”.

In honor of St. Patrick’s Day, we’ve gathered photos from recent weddings that incorporate the color green in a major way! We hope you have a wonderful holiday, complete with good luck and a drop of green food coloring.

Featured Engagement Shoot: A Sunny San Diego Beach Shoot with Karyn and Frank

By, March 06, 2013

Karyn and Frank live six blocks from the ocean, so a beach engagement shoot was a perfect fit for this couple! Because their first date was a bike ride on the beach, it seemed like a nice idea to incorporate bikes into the shoot.

To start things off, we met at Law Street in Pacific Beach, which is a favorite beach spot for locals. Karyn and Frank brought a couple of fun props, including a fresh bouquet of garden roses to matched Karyn’s dress. They also brought an ampersand sign for their Save the Date announcement photo.

We can’t wait to see Karyn and Frank again on their big day at the Rancho Bernardo Inn. Congrats to this upcoming May wedding couple!
